8.1.3. Gear shifting lever

GENERAL INFORMATION

Removal

PERFORMANCE ORDER
1. Unscrew the handle from the gear shifting lever.
2. Remove the central console and a cover of the lever of gear shifting.
3. Unscrew screws of fastening of a plate of a cover of the lever of gear shifting and remove a plate from a car floor.
4. Lift the car and record on supports.
5. Disconnect the forward end of draft of the shock-absorber from the transmission, having unscrewed bolts (are specified by shooters).
6. Remove a spring of draft of the shock-absorber.
7. Disconnect the forward end of draft of gear shifting from the transmission.
8. Installation is made in the sequence, the return to removal.
